What Defines a Small Speed Boat?

When we talk about small speed boats, we often refer to vessels designed for quick travel over water. These boats are typically lightweight and feature streamlined hulls. Their design allows for a balance between speed and stability. A small speed boat can be powered by outboard motors or inboard engines, providing robust performance for watersport enthusiasts.

The characteristics of a small speed boat focus on dimensions and capabilities. Generally, these boats are around 15 to 25 feet long. They can accommodate a small crew comfortably, usually up to six people. The materials used in construction often include fiberglass or aluminum, ensuring durability while keeping weight low. This setup enhances maneuverability, allowing for sharp turns and rapid acceleration, making them apt for leisure activities, fishing, or racing.

Key Components of a Small Speed Boat

Small speed boats are defined by their nimbleness and lightweight design. Their core components significantly contribute to their impressive performance. The hull is the most critical part. It determines how well the boat cuts through water, impacting speed and fuel efficiency. Typically, a deep-V hull provides better stability and allows for higher speeds, especially in rough waters.

The engine is another essential element. Most small speed boats use outboard motors. These engines are known for their ease of maintenance and versatility. According to industry reports, high-performance outboard motors can reach up to 300 horsepower. This power translates to thrilling speeds, often exceeding 50 mph for smaller models. However, not all boats handle this power well, and misusing such engines can lead to safety hazards.

Another vital component is the propulsion system. This can include propellers or jet drives, each offering unique advantages. Propellers are efficient but can experience cavitation at high speeds, leading to performance drops. Jet drives, while providing better maneuverability, can require more maintenance. Choosing the right type depends on intended use and performance expectations. Reflecting on design choices allows boaters to understand the balance between speed and safety.

How Does the Propulsion System Work?

Small speed boats are popular for their agility and performance on water. Their propulsion systems play a crucial role in this. Most small speed boats utilize outboard or inboard engines, which convert fuel into mechanical power. This power spins the propeller, pushing the boat forward. The efficiency of this system greatly impacts speed and fuel consumption.

According to the National Marine Manufacturers Association, small powerboats accounted for over 90% of boating sales in 2022. Understanding the mechanics of propulsion is vital for both enthusiasts and builders. The size and pitch of the propeller affect how efficiently the boat moves. A well-matched system can improve speed by up to 20% while optimizing fuel use.

Tips: Regular maintenance can enhance efficiency. Inspect the propeller for damage and ensure it suits your boat's engine. Moreover, refining weight distribution can significantly affect performance. A lightweight boat can reach higher speeds with less power. Understanding the Steering and Control Mechanisms

Understanding the steering and control mechanisms of a small speed boat is essential for safe navigation. These boats often use a combination of a rudder and throttle controls. The rudder steers the boat, while throttle controls adjust the engine power. According to marine industry reports, effective use of these controls can improve maneuverability by up to 30%.

A small speed boat typically features a system known as "steering wheel and cable." This mechanism transmits the captain's movements directly to the rudder, allowing for quick responses. Switching to electronic steering systems is becoming more common, enhancing precision and responsiveness. Many guides suggest practicing steering in calm waters to build confidence and skill.

When it comes to control, understanding trim is vital. Adjusting the trim affects the boat's angle and speed. A misjudged trim can lead to instability. It's advised to experiment with trim settings while monitoring boat behavior closely. Regular practice is key to mastering these adjustments, but ensure awareness of your surroundings at all times. Maintenance Tips for Small Speed Boats

Maintaining a small speed boat requires attention and regular care. Regular cleaning is essential for performance. Saltwater can corrode metal parts. Rinse the boat with fresh water after each use. Pay special attention to the engine and other mechanical components. Remove debris from the bilge and check for signs of wear. Neglecting these tasks can lead to costly repairs.

Routine inspections are vital for safety. Check the fuel system for leaks or cracks. Ensure that the battery is charged and connections are clean. Worn-out accessories, like life vests, must be replaced. For the hull, look for any scratches or blisters. They can signal deeper issues. Regularly applying a protective wax can help prevent damage from the sun.

Another aspect is engine maintenance. Change the oil regularly. It ensures efficient operation and prevents engine wear. Follow manufacturer guidelines for servicing the engine.
